Movable Underride Mounting Mechanism for Lift Gate Clearance
Find Innovative SolutionsGenerate Solutions
Solution Overview
Problem
Conventional fixed underrides are incompatible with lift gates, as they interfere with the stowing and unstowing of the lift, and cannot be adjusted to accommodate different vehicle bed heights or dock lock configurations.
Innovation Solution
A moveable underride system with a mounting mechanism featuring clamping jaws and adjustable brackets that allow for remounting on a vehicle frame, enabling the underride to be extended and retracted without interfering with the lift gate's operation, and accommodating various vehicle bed heights and dock lock positions.

A mounting mechanism for mounting an underride system on a structure, comprises a pair of clamping jaws, and a first bracket including a first edge for coupling the underride system thereto. The first bracket further includes a second edge for coupling the pair of clamping jaws thereto. Wherein, the first bracket and the pair of clamping jaws define a jaw opening therebetween configured to receive at least a portion of the structure for removably mounting the underride system on the structure using the mounting mechanism.
